How to Take a Screenshot on Samsung A23

Taking a screenshot on your Samsung A23 is easy. There are a few different ways to do it, depending on what you want to capture.

Method 1: Using the Power and Volume Down Buttons

This is the most common way to take a screenshot on a Samsung device. To do this, simply press and hold the Power and Volume Down buttons at the same time. You will hear a sound and see a notification that the screenshot has been taken.

Method 2: Using the Palm Swipe Gesture

If you have enabled the Palm Swipe gesture, you can take a screenshot by swiping your palm across the screen from left to right. To enable this gesture, go to Settings > Advanced Features > Motions and gestures > Palm swipe to capture.

How to Edit and Share Screenshots

Once you have taken a screenshot on your Samsung A23, you can edit it and share it with others.

To edit a screenshot, open it in the Gallery app. Then, tap the “Edit” icon in the bottom right corner of the screen. You can use the editing tools to crop, rotate, or add text to your screenshot.

To share a screenshot, open it in the Gallery app. Then, tap the “Share” icon in the bottom left corner of the screen. You can share your screenshot with other people via text message, email, or social media.
